This civil application is filed by the applicant praying for following reliefs:

"a.

This Hon'ble Court may be pleased to direct the Respondents to grant promotion to the Applicant to the post of Deputy Commissioner in the light of the aforesaid reply (Exh.`B' hereto) submitted by the Respondent Corporation to the Respondent No.1-State of Maharashtra OR IN THE ALTERNATIVE 1/3

b.

The Respondent No.1 - the State of Maharashtra be directed to rescind the Resolution No.76 dated 9.3.2018 passed by Respondent No.3 by allowing the aforesaid representation (Exh.`A') hereto submitted by the Applicant within two weeks."

Mr.Desai, learned senior counsel at the outset makes a statement that the applicant has also approached the Urban Development Department of the State Government by filing application dated 12.3.2018 under section 451 of the Maharashtra Municipal Corporations Act,1949. He further submitted that the Urban Development Department by its communication dated 26.6.2018 directed respondent No.2 to offer its remarks. Respondent No.2 accordingly by its communication dated 15.5.2019 has offered its remarks on the petitioner's application dated 12.3.2018. The petitioner's application as well as communication of the State Government and the remarks of respondent No.2 are placed on record at Exhibit-A. Mr.Desai, learned senior counsel, having taken instructions from his client, states that if the State Government is directed to dispose of petitioner's application dated 12.3.2018 referred to above, he will not press this application as also the writ petition.

Mr.More, learned counsel for respondent Nos.2 and 3 on instructions of their clients, as well as learned AGP for respondent No.1 stated that they have no objection for passing appropriate order by the State Government.

In the abovesaid circumstances, both the Civil Application as well as the writ petition are disposed of by passing the following order: - ORDER - The Secretary of Urban Development Department, Government of Maharashtra is directed to dispose of the petitioner's 2/3

application dated 12.3.2018 preferred under section 451 of the said Act as expeditiously as possible and preferably within a period of two months from today.
